The official website for the anime adaptation of Kaiu Shirai and Posuka Demizu’s The Promised Neverland (Yakusoku no Neverland) manga began streaming the series’ second commercial on Friday.
The manga has more than 7 million copies in print worldwide, with more than 4.2 million copies in print in Japan.
The anime will premiere in January 2019 on Fuji TV’s Noitamina block and stream exclusively on Amazon Prime in Japan.
